Ernie and Bert Debut on Hamburg Pedestrian Signals Near NDR Sites

The Sesame Workshop-led initiative signals the program's long partnership with Hamburg.

Overview

  • The characters were installed and inaugurated on January 13 at two crossings by NDR locations: Hugh-Greene-Weg at Julius-Vosseler-Straße and Rothenbaumchaussee at Oberstraße.
  • Ernie appears in green for walk and Bert in red for stop, echoed by the mnemonic "Bei Bert bleibst du stehen, bei Ernie kannst du gehen."
  • Sesame Workshop originated the concept to highlight considerate behavior in traffic and to support traffic education for children.
  • NDR director general Hendrik Lünenborg framed the signals as a nostalgic reminder of viewers' childhood connection to the show.
  • The move extends a wider German trend of themed pedestrian signals seen in cities featuring icons like the Mainzelmännchen, Otto Waalkes and the Petermännchen.
